Abracadabra: Abracadabra Clarinet (Pupil's Book + CD): The Way to Learn Through Songs and Tunes

By (author) Jonathan Rutland, Illustrated by Dee Schulman, Illustrated by Graham Pinder, Edited by Brian Hunt, Edited by Jane Sebba






| book description |

A pupil's tutor on playing the clarinet. The handbook is accompanied by a play-along CD performed by professional musicians, demonstrating each piece on the clarinet with piano accompaniments enabling the pupil to hear how the pieces should sound. The clarinet and piano are recorded on separate channels so that students may turn down one speaker to listen to the clarinet on its own, and the other to play along with the piano.
